High Quality Content by WIKIPEDIA articles! Muthuswami Dikshitar (March 24, 1775 – October 21, 1835) is a South Indian poet and composer. His compositions are noted for their integration of North Indian (Hindustani) musical themes and for gamakas reflecting veena playing styles. He also composed a body of about forty songs known as nottuswara sAhitya, on western tunes. He is also known by his signature name of Guruguha. He is considered to be part of the trinity of cotemporaneous composers, along with Thyagaraja (1767-1847), and Syama Shastri (1762-1827), though unlike the Telugu compositions of the others, his compositions were predominantly in Sanskrit.
